ISE is essentially an integrated environment which can lauch standalone point tools.
PlanAhead involves many capablities that cannot be achieved in ISE, i.e. floorplanning, I/O pin planning, design visiualization and analysis. You can use powerful debug and analysis features of PlanAhead to assist timing closure.
